Complete Health Park founder charged with multiple felonies for misusing state grant funds

LANSING

Michigan Attorney General Dana Nessel announced multiple felony charges on May 15 against David Coker Jr., 51, of Clare, related to his management of a legislative grant awarded to Complete Health Park, a non-profit Coker established to develop a health and recreation complex.
